U-Haul Holding Company to Participate in KeyBanc Capital Markets Self-Storage Investor Forum

U-Haul Holding Company (NYSE: UHAL, UHAL.B) announced its participation in the KeyBanc Capital Markets Self-Storage Investor Forum on Thursday, January 8, 2026, in New York City. The company, known as North America's largest do-it-yourself moving and self-storage provider, will be represented at this significant industry event. U-Haul also highlighted its extensive operations, including over 1.1 million rentable storage units and various other services, reaffirming its market leadership.

U-Haul Board Says Stock Is Cheap, Authorizes $350 Million Buyback

U-Haul Holding Co (NYSE:UHAL.B) said its board approved a $350 million share repurchase, saying the stock is undervalued. The company also paid a $0.05 per-share quarterly dividend on June 26. U-Haul reported exiting the March quarter with over $1 billion in cash and cash equivalents, and plans slower capital spending to fund buybacks.

U-Haul Holding Company Reports Fiscal 2026 Financial Results

U-Haul Holding Company reported fiscal 2026 net earnings available to shareholders of $83.1 million for the year ended March 31, 2026, down from $367.1 million a year earlier. For the quarter ended March 31, 2026, it posted net losses of $127.8 million. Self-storage revenues rose 7.1% in the quarter; EBITDA rose to $223.0 million. The board authorized a $350 million share repurchase plan.

Rocket Lab Just Unveiled a Game-Changing Technology Worth Watching

Rocket Lab (RKLB) said it won a $397 million U.S. Space Force contract to develop, launch, and operate multiple Flatellites for the SB-AMTI program. Flatellites are slimmer, stackable satellites intended to increase deployments per launch and integrate with Rocket Lab’s Neutron rocket. The article cites analyst forecasts for revenue rising from $602M (2025) to $1.7B (2028).

Pentagon to invest $400m in Australian rare earth mine

Sunrise Energy Metals said the US Pentagon will provide a conditional $400 million loan commitment to develop Syerston, a proposed scandium mine in Fifield, NSW. The project targets Western supply of scandium used in defence and other sectors amid China’s export restrictions. Sunrise also said it has a deal with Lockheed Martin for 25% of output for five years.
